FILE PHOTO | NMGThe livestock-rich North Rift region is seeking to tap the lucrative European Union market for its beef and other animal products. Official data shows that livestock diseases rob the country of Sh24 billion annually, attributed to reduced market access, decreased productivity and deaths. Counties under the North Rift Economic Bloc last year shut down all livestock sale yards and restricted inter-county movements to control spread of diseases. Meat products from livestock in the region — like Baringo and West Pokot — are naturally salted, thanks to the area’s red soil.
